The Omen ★★½ Birthmark 1976 (R)

American diplomat's family adopts a young boy who always seems to be around when bizarre and inexplicable deaths occur. Of course, what else would you expect of Satan's son? The shock and gore prevalent in “The Exorcist” is replaced with more suspense and believable effects. Well-done horror film doesn't insult the viewer's intelligence. Followed by three sequels: “Damien: Omen 2,” “The Final Conflict,” and “Omen 4.” 111m/ C VHS, DVD . Gregory Peck, Lee Remick, Harvey Stephens, Billie Whitelaw, David Warner, Holly Palance, Robert Rietty, Patrick Troughton, Martin Benson, Leo McKern, Richard Donner; D: Richard Donner; W: David Seltzer; C: Gilbert Taylor; M: Jerry Goldsmith. Oscars ‘76: Orig. Score.
